Birth defects can affect nearly every part of the embryo. They may cause physical problems or developmental and intellectual disabilities like difficulty communicating or learning, or having difficulty with physical activities such as walking or taking care of oneself.

Certain birth defects can be identified prior to the birth of the baby by special tests. These include analyzing the cells in a blood sample or looking at amniotic liquid or the placenta. Doctors can identify birth defects using ultrasound or magnetic resonance imaging.

Certain birth defects may be caused by genetic factors, Vimeo for example abnormalities of a fetus’s chromosomes and genes. These defects can be passed down by the parents or caused by mutations in the DNA of the fetus in conception. A few of the more commonly occurring genetic birth defects are trisomy 21, spina Bifida and Tay Sachs disease. Many other birth defects that are genetic have no known cause in any way.

Chemical Exposure

Birth defects may be caused by harmful chemicals that are harmful to the fetus or mother. A lot of these chemicals can be used in the workplace, where they are utilized in the manufacture of products such as paint, ceramic glazes, batteries, and other plastics. They can be ingested through inhalation, ingestion or simply absorbed through the skin. Certain of these toxins have been proven to increase the risk of a birth defect in a child such as spina bifida and other mental and physical ailments.

These chemical agents known as teratogens can be found in medicines that have been erroneously prescribed by doctors, in chemical substances employed in the workplace like those found in semiconductor "clean room" environments or in toxic chemicals that can contaminate the air and water in communities.
